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ved James Richard Smith (Bethel, Ohio), born in Winchester, Ohio, who passed away at the age of 91, on May 25, 2020. Leave a sympathy message to the family in the guestbook on this memorial page of James Richard Smith to show support.

He was predeceased by: his parents, Gordon R. Smith and Thelma Smith. He is survived by: his wife Marilyn Shields Smith; his children, Kathy Behne (Jerry), James Smith (Brenda) and Tim Smith (Mary); and his grandchildren, Amber, Logan, Heather, Andrea, Adam, Luke and Hannah. He is also survived by 7 great-grandchildren.
